[QUOTE="CedarRiverScooter, post: 458059, member: 15465"] That is some nice material! One thing I ran into is heat distortion from welding a long seam (4 foot). I should have restrained the panel next to the weld with angle iron & c clamps, or something similarly stiff. Tacking didn't stop the bowing that I got. I spent considerable time trying to bend it back & have lots of little dents to prove it. Maybe your build frame could have stringers next to keel,& cover them with sheetmetal to keep the smoke detector from going off so often. Keep the pix coming! [/QUOTE]
